China’s New Cooperative Medical Scheme’s Impact on the Medical Expenses of Elderly Rural Migrants
Background: With rapid urbanization in China, the scale of elderly migrants from rural areas to urban cities has increased rapidly from 5.03 million in 2000 to 13.4 million people in 2015.
